Family and friends must say goodbye to their beloved Ethel Vaughan (Dothan, Alabama), born in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, who passed away at the age of 89, on January 17, 2019. She was predeceased by: her parents, Charles Brooks and Emma Brooks. She is survived by: her husband Roland Vaughan; her brother Charlie Brooks; her daughter Nanette Ferguson; her brother Bob Brooks (Brenda) of Aulander, NC; her grandchildren, John D. Ferguson (Tina) and Dothan Michael Beetem (Ashley); her great grandchild James Beetem of Aurora, CO.; and her brother-in-law Bob Vaughan Dothan (Patsy).
